Tokyo Institute of Technology's First Hakone Ekiden Runner Masaki Matsui Hopes to Be the Next Kawauchi
http://www.sponichi.co.jp/sports/news/2014/11/23/kiji/K20141123009339970.html translated by Brett Larner A rebel runner with a high coefficient of variation is set to run the sport's biggest stage. Members of the Kanto Region University Student Alliance team for the Jan. 2-3 Hakone Ekiden met with members of the media Nov. 23 in Yokohama for interviews following the Kanto Region University 10000 m Time Trials meet at Keio University. Masaki Matsui, a junior at science powerhouse Tokyo Kogyo University, the Tokyo Institute of Technology, where he studies in the School of Engineering's Department of Aerospace Mechanics, told reporters, "Most of the time I train alone. I mostly run by myself, so that's the way I want to run my race. Whatever stage I'm put on I want to give it what I have."
